The Enchanted Mirror's Whisper
In the heart of the ancient kingdom of Lumina, where the sun kissed the mountains and the rivers sang lullabies, there stood an old, forgotten mansion. The mansion was said to be cursed, its windows always dark, and its doors always closed. Yet, amidst the whispers of the wind, there was one story that the villagers dared not speak aloud—the tale of the Enchanted Mirror.
Evelyn, a curious and adventurous girl with a penchant for the forbidden, lived in a small cottage at the edge of the village. Her mother, a weaver of tales, often spoke of the mansion and its mysterious mirror, which was said to grant wishes to those who dared to look into its depths. Evelyn, however, was not one to be deterred by tales of curses and danger.
One stormy night, as the winds howled and the rain beat against the windows, Evelyn found herself drawn to the mansion. She had heard the whispers of the mirror's magic, and her heart yearned to see what secrets it held. With a determined step, she pushed open the creaky gate and made her way to the grand entrance.
The mansion was as imposing as the legends had painted it, with stone walls that seemed to breathe with ancient secrets. Evelyn pushed the heavy door open and stepped inside, her footsteps echoing through the empty halls. The air was thick with dust and the scent of forgotten times.
As she ventured deeper, Evelyn stumbled upon a grand ballroom, its chandeliers casting eerie shadows on the walls. In the center of the room stood a mirror, its surface shimmering with an otherworldly glow. It was then that she heard a whisper, soft and haunting, echoing through the room.
"Evelyn, brave soul, come closer. Your wish is mine to grant."
The girl's heart raced with excitement and fear. She approached the mirror cautiously, her fingers trembling as she reached out to touch its surface. The mirror seemed to pulse with a life of its own, and as she gazed into its depths, she saw her reflection... but not as she was.
In the mirror, Evelyn saw a different version of herself, with eyes that glowed with wisdom and a smile that held the promise of love. The mirror's voice spoke again, its tone filled with a strange mixture of sorrow and joy.
"You see the truth, Evelyn. Your heart holds a forbidden love, one that will change your destiny. But be warned, for love that is forbidden comes with a price."
Evelyn's heart ached as she realized the mirror was speaking of her feelings for a boy named Aiden, the son of the kingdom's most powerful noble. Their love was forbidden by the law and the king's decree, and their union would bring nothing but chaos and sorrow to the kingdom.
The mirror's whisper continued, "To save your love, you must choose wisely. Will you sacrifice your heart for the greater good, or will you defy the odds and embrace the forbidden?"
Evelyn knew the answer to that question. She had loved Aiden since they were children, and the thought of losing him was unbearable. With a deep breath, she made her choice.
"I choose love," she whispered to the mirror, her voice filled with determination.
The mirror's surface shimmered once more, and Evelyn felt a surge of energy course through her veins. When she looked into the mirror again, she saw a vision of a future where Aiden and she were together, their love overcoming all obstacles.
But the vision was short-lived. The mirror's voice returned, its tone now filled with urgency.
"Your choice has been made, but time is running out. The king's soldiers are on their way to the mansion. You must leave now, or you will be caught."
Evelyn knew she had to act quickly. She ran through the mansion, her heart pounding in her chest, and made her way to the exit. As she burst through the front doors, she saw the soldiers approaching, their eyes filled with suspicion and anger.
With a final glance back at the mansion, Evelyn sprinted through the rain, her heart pounding with a mix of fear and love. She knew that her choice would have consequences, but she was determined to face them, for Aiden's sake.
As she reached the edge of the village, Evelyn looked back one last time. The mansion stood in the distance, its windows now glowing with a soft, golden light. She knew that the mirror's magic had worked, and that her love for Aiden was now a force to be reckoned with.
The Enchanted Mirror's Whisper was a tale of forbidden love, sacrifice, and the power of the heart. It was a story that would be whispered through the wind, a tale that would resonate with all who heard it, reminding them that love, no matter how forbidden, could change the world.
